1. Pre-Assembly Preparation: Gathering the Necessary Tools and Materials
Assembling a bunk bed can be an exciting experience, but it’s important to make sure you have all the necessary tools and materials before getting started. Here is a list of tools required for bunk bed assembly:
- Hammer
- Screwdriver (Phillips head)
- Allen wrenches (included in most bunk bed kits)
- Tape measure
- Pliers or adjustable wrench

5. Troubleshooting Common Issues During Assembly or Use
Even if you’ve followed all instructions carefully, sometimes things can go wrong during assembly or use. Here are some common problems and their solutions:
Misaligned holes:If screw holes do not align properly, use a drill to create new holes or adjust the position of parts.
Squeaky frames: Use carpenter’s glue to reinforce joints and prevent squeaking. If this doesn’t work, try tightening screws or adding felt pads between wooden parts.

Q: What safety considerations should I keep in mind when setting up my bunk beds?

- You should always follow manufacturer’s instructions carefully when assembling your bunk beds.
>Ensure that guardrails are properly installed on both sides of the top bunk. >Do not allow children under six years old sleep in upper bunks. >Regularly check for loose or damaged components and tighten or replace as needed.
